Gene cluster responsible for validamycin biosynthesis in Streptomyces hygroscopicus subsp. jinggangensis 5008

Article Abstract:

A gene cluster responsible for the biosynthesis of validamycin (Val), an aminocyclitol antibiotic widely used as a control agent for sheath blight disease of rice plants, was identified from Streptomyces hygroscopicus subsp. jinggangensis 5008. The direct involvement of valA, in validamycin biosynthesis was confirmed in vivo by gene inactivation as well as in vitro by biochemical characterization of the reaction catalyzed by the ValA protein heterologously overexpressed in Escherichia coli.

Inhibition of epsilon-poly-L-lysine biosynthesis in Streptomycetaceae bacteria by short-chain polyols

Article Abstract:

A study was conducted to identify the unknown derivative as the ester formed between the hydroxyl group of a glycerol molecule and the terminal carboxyl group of an epsilon-poly-L-lysine (ePL) molecule, secreted by Streptomycetaceae bacteria, using matrix-assisted laser desorption ionization time of flight mass spectroscopy and nuclear magnetic resonance. The results revealed that the number of lysine residues of ePL-polyol esters decreased with the increasing polyol concentration.

Purification, characterization and sequencing of an extracellular cold-active aminopeptidase produced by marine psychrophile Colwellia psychrerythraea strain 34H

Article Abstract:

A description is given of the purification and initial biochemical and structural characterization of a cold-active, extracellular, family M1 aminopeptidase produced by Colwellia psychrerythraea strain 34H. The potentiality of the stabilizing effect on Co1AP of extracellular polymeric substances is also examined.
